I flipped 120.000 volumes using the Display function in SPM as
described by Feng:
1.press Display button and select one of your images
2.in spm Graphics window, input -1 in "resize {x}"
3.press "Reorient images" button and select all your images you want to flip.
However, it would be nice to have a tool to flip also statistical
files, SPM.mat, contrasts and everything. If somebody knows a tool
like this let us know.
